Football Jersey and Pant: A History of Style and Performance
The evolution concerning the football jersey and pant showcases a fascinating blend between style and function. Initially, players donned simple, long-sleeved shirts, frequently fashioned from heavy wool, paired with similarly basic breeches. These early garments, while serviceable , prioritized robustness over agility. The late 19th century saw the introduction to lighter fabrics like cotton, gradually enhancing player movement . As the game became more professionalized , numbering systems emerged , adding a crucial element to team identity . The 20th century witnessed a significant shift to synthetic materials like polyester and nylon, enabling for moisture-wicking and enhanced breathability. Aesthetic changes included shorter sleeves, tighter fits , and bolder color palettes , reflecting changing fashion and marketing strategies . Today's kit represents the culmination this dedication to both design and peak physical performance.

Care and Maintenance: Your Football Jersey and Bottom Investment
To preserve your prized football top and bottom investment, consistent care is essential. Initially follow the designer's instructions on the care sheet. Generally, hand washing in cool water with a delicate wash is recommended. Refrain from bleach and hot settings when drying. Ironing may be necessary on a low heat, but frequently it’s safest to hang dry. Storing your gear spotless and arid will maximize its lifespan and look for a long time to arrive.
